Opposition Spokesperson on Education, Senator Damion Crawford believes the Rural School Bus Programme will cost the JLP the next general election.

Speaking to members of the media at a Policy Breakfast at the Fromage Bistro in St. Andrew on Thursday, Senator Crawford says the programme has a number of major flaws.

He points to what he says are discrepancies with the routes and cost to procure the buses.

Many stakeholders in education have hailed the Rural School Bus Programme for keeping students in a safe transportation environment away from potential predators.

Senator Crawford notes the PNP’s proposed Ride Program will also include vetting the private transport operators to ensure the safety of the children.
